Song Name: All I can do is write About it

 

Artist: Lynyrd Skynyrd

 

Album: Gimme Back my Bullets

 

(I think the Clean Electric in this song has a little Chorus. But if you do  this song fully Acoustic, itll give you cold chills.)

 

Transcribed by: Eric Snyder

 

Intro: G D Em C/ G D C (stop on C)

 

Verse: Well this [G] life that I [D] live has [Em] took me every[C]where  [G]theyre aint no [G] place I aint never [C] gone.

 

Well its [G] kinda like the [D] saying that youve [Em] heard so  many [C] times. Well, theres [G] just aint [D] no place like [C]  home.

 

G D C

 

Verse: If youve [G] ever seen a [D] She Gator [Em] protect her [C]  youngin. Or a [G] fish in the [D] river swimming [C] free.

 

Did you [G] ever see the [D] beauty of the [Em] hills of [C] Carolina? Or the  [G] sweetness of the [D] grass of [C] Tennessee?

 

Chorus: And [G] Lord, I cant [D] make any [C] changes. [G] All I can  do is [D] write em in a [C] song.

 

Yes, but [G] I can see the [D] concrete a [Em] slowly [C] creeping. [G] Lord  take me and [D] mine before that [C] comes.

 

(A little Fiddle playing, here are the chords.)

 

G D C (twice)

 

Verse: Do ya [G] like to see a [D] Mountain stream a [C]  flowin? Do ya [G] like to see a [D] youngin with his [C]  dog?

 

Did ya [G] ever stop and [D] think about well the [Em] air  youre [C] breathing? Well [G] ya better [D] listen to my [C]  song.

 

Repeat Chorus

 

(Another Instrumental break, I dont have my guitar handy, but I think  it either stays in [G] or goes to possibly [A]. If you find out 100% sure, tell  me.)

 

Verse: Im not [G] trying to put down [D] no big [C] city. But the [G]  things they write about [D] us is just a [C] bore. 

 

You can [G] take a boy out [D] of ol [Em] Dixie [C] land, Lord, but  youll [G] never take ol [D] Dixie from a [C] boy.

 

Repeat Chorus

 

Repeat last line of Chorus and end with: And [G] Lord take me and [D] mine  before that [Em] comes
